클라이언트-서버 환경에서 슬롯 재사용 분산-큐 이중-버스의 공정성 제어를 위한 빌림과 반환 방식

Borrowing and Returning Mechanism for Fairness Control of DQOB-SR on Clinet-Server Environments.

초록

본논문에서는 클라이언트-서버 환경에서 DQDB-SR 네트워크 대역폭을 모든 스테이션에게 공병하게 할당하기 위한 새로운 방식을 제안하였다. 제안한 방식은 클라이언트-서버 부하 패턴의 특성을 따르는 접근 임계값과 대역폭 빌림과 반환 방식을 사용하여 DQDB-SR에게 공평한 대역폭 제어 기능을 제공한다. 이를 구현하기 위해 DQDB-SR의 처리 용량을 최대로 하는 소거 노드의 위치와 접근 임계값을 구하였다. 제안한 방식이 과부하시 클라이언트-서버 부하 패턴에 대하여 네트워크 처리 능력을 저하시키지 않고 패킷 전송 성공률과 평균 패킷 전달 지연 시간에 있어 다른 공정성 제어 방식들 보다 우수하다는 것을 시뮬레이션 결과를 통하여 확인하였다.

In this paper, a new fairness control method is proposed to distribute DQDB-SR (Distributed-Queue Dual-Bus with Slot Reuse) network bandwidth fairly to all stations on client-server environments. By using an access limit that follows a characteristic of client-sever load patterns and a bandwidth borrowing and returning mechanism, the proposed mechanism imparts fairness bandwidth control capability to DQDB-SR. To implement the proposed mechanism, we find the optimal placement of erasure nodes that maximizes network capacity for DQDB-SR, and calculate the access limit. At overload conditions, simulation results show that the proposed mechanism does not deteriorate network throughput, and outperforms other fairness control mechanisms in a success rate and an average packet transfer delay.
